Output 81d9343379b9e43465ef7d325e5eeb71df94a75fdcf1300b51ab20544b38a773:1

value
1022827
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2f3d289c5f8698bb70736171ed000095ba194a2 OP_EQUAL
address
3LvRuuXmpuEgvZEXAHiWdTcfGvyRcubmbv
transaction
81d9343379b9e43465ef7d325e5eeb71df94a75fdcf1300b51ab20544b38a773
spent
true